Early Works from Rodolphe Topffer

Hi class! I was interested in looking up more work from Rodolphe Topffer who is said to be the "father of modern comics." The link I have included shows the first "picture-story," which he drew in 1827 and is titled Histoire de Mr. Vieux Bois. The storyline/humor is a bit different than we're use to seeing in today's comics, it almost seems like its meant to be a romantic comedy. Enjoy!
